Harness:为什么简洁的Agent路线图比冗长文档更有效
HarnessAgent路线图AGENTS.md简洁文档开发效率 > ### 摘要
> Harness的流行源于其精准回应了Agent开发中的核心痛点:信息过载与路径模糊。相较于动辄数千字的冗长README,一份结构清晰、重点突出的AGENTS.md文件,能为开发者提供更高效的“Agent路线图”。它以极简方式阐明角色定位、能力边界与调用逻辑,显著提升理解速度与上手效率。实践表明,简洁文档并非牺牲深度,而是通过聚焦关键路径优化开发效率——这正是Harness被广泛采纳的根本原因。
> ### 关键词
> Harness, Agent路线图, AGENTS.md, 简洁文档, 开发效率
## 一、Harness的兴起与核心价值
### 1.1 Harness如何重新定义开发文档:从冗长到简洁的转变历程
在Agent开发日益复杂的今天,文档早已不是辅助工具,而成了决定项目能否被快速理解、复用与协作的关键界面。Harness的出现,并非简单地推出一款新工具,而是悄然掀起一场文档范式的静默革命——它将开发者从“阅读负担”中解放出来,把文档从信息仓库转变为行动指南。过去,一份README动辄数千字,嵌套多层目录、堆砌技术细节、混杂部署说明与设计哲学,结果往往是开发者反复翻找却难觅核心逻辑;而Harness倡导的AGENTS.md,仅以一页篇幅承载角色定位、能力边界与调用逻辑,像一张手绘的地图,没有经纬网格的繁复,却清晰标出起点、路径与目的地。这不是删减,而是提炼;不是简化,而是聚焦。它承认一个朴素事实:当开发者面对Agent时,最迫切需要的不是全部知识,而是“此刻该做什么”的确定性。这份克制的表达力,让Harness跳出了工具层面的竞争,成为一种开发语言的进化。
### 1.2 为什么简洁的Agent路线图成为开发者的新宠:效率与理解力的双重提升
当一行命令就能启动Agent,却要花二十分钟读懂README时,效率的瓶颈早已不在代码,而在认知路径。Harness所推崇的Agent路线图,正击中这一隐痛——它不提供所有答案,但确保每个问题都能被迅速定位。一份结构清晰、重点突出的AGENTS.md文件,本质上是一份面向人类注意力的友好协议:它尊重开发者有限的认知带宽,拒绝用冗余信息制造噪音;它用极简方式阐明关键要素,让理解速度与上手效率同步跃升。实践表明,简洁文档并非牺牲深度,而是通过聚焦关键路径优化开发效率。在快节奏的协作环境中,少一次误解、少一轮确认、少一小时调试,就是多一分创造力的释放。这正是Harness被广泛采纳的根本原因:它让文档重新回归服务本质——不是展示作者的博学,而是托举使用者的行动。
## 二、AGENTS.md:革命性的文档范式
### 2.1 传统README的局限:为什么开发者需要更实用的工具
当一行命令就能启动Agent,却要花二十分钟读懂README时,效率的瓶颈早已不在代码,而在认知路径——这句直击人心的判断,恰恰映照出传统README在当代Agent开发语境下的深层失能。它曾是开源精神的丰碑,如今却常沦为信息迷宫:技术细节与哲学思辨并置,部署步骤与历史演进混排,API列表深埋于三级标题之下。开发者不是在阅读文档,而是在考古;不是在获取指引,而是在完成解谜。这种“全量交付”的文档逻辑,本质上预设了一个不存在的理想读者:既通晓底层原理,又熟悉项目脉络,还愿逐字推敲。现实却是,协作节奏越来越快,上下文切换越来越频繁,注意力碎片化已成为常态。一份冗长的README非但未能降低门槛,反而抬高了理解成本,让本该轻盈的Agent接入变得滞重、迟疑、易错。Harness的流行,正源于它清醒地承认:文档不是知识的终点,而是行动的起点;当开发者最迫切需要的不是全部知识,而是“此刻该做什么”的确定性时,传统README便完成了它的历史使命——而新的工具,必须以人本为尺,以效率为锚。
### 2.2 AGENTS.md的设计理念:简洁、明了、实用如何提升开发效率
一份结构清晰、重点突出的AGENTS.md文件,可能比一个冗长的README文件更加实用——这不是修辞,而是无数开发者在真实协作中反复验证的朴素真理。AGENTS.md从诞生之初就拒绝装饰性语言与冗余信息,它只回答三个根本问题:这个Agent是谁(角色定位)、它能做什么(能力边界)、以及我该如何用它(调用逻辑)。没有背景铺陈,没有技术溯源,没有未来展望,只有此刻可执行的共识。它像一张手绘的地图,没有经纬网格的繁复,却清晰标出起点、路径与目的地;它不提供所有答案,但确保每个问题都能被迅速定位。这种极致克制,并非对深度的放弃,而是对优先级的勇敢裁决——把有限的认知带宽,精准分配给最关键的决策节点。实践表明,简洁文档并非牺牲深度,而是通过聚焦关键路径优化开发效率。当“理解”不再是一场耗时的解码过程,而成为一次即时的确认动作,开发效率的跃升便自然发生:少一次误解、少一轮确认、少一小时调试,就是多一分创造力的释放。这正是Harness被广泛采纳的根本原因:它让文档重新回归服务本质——不是展示作者的博学,而是托举使用者的行动。
## 三、总结
Harness的流行并非偶然,而是直击Agent开发中长期存在的结构性矛盾:文档越厚重,路径越模糊;信息越丰富,行动越迟疑。它以AGENTS.md为载体,将“Agent路线图”这一概念具象化——用一页纸替代数千字,以角色定位、能力边界与调用逻辑为核心,构建起开发者可即刻理解、快速上手、高效协作的认知锚点。这种对“简洁文档”的坚持,不是内容的缩水,而是对开发效率的深度承诺:减少认知负荷、压缩理解时长、降低协作摩擦。在工具同质化加剧的今天,Harness的价值恰恰在于它重新定义了文档的本质——不是知识的陈列馆,而是行动的发射台。